About the Game

A memory, bluff racing game. A racing track is built with 24 tiles. The tiles are hidden on the hidden side are values: -3,-2,-1,+1,+2,+3,+4. On a game board are 8 other hidden tiles with dice values 1,1,2,2,3,3,4,4. On your turn you turn over one of the dice tiles and move your pawn the number showing and put the dice tile in another storage. Then take the tile you are landing on and look secretly what is on it. Now you declare what you have seen an move according to what you said. If another player does not believe you he can call you bluff and the tile is shown. Whoever is wrong has to move 5 spaces back. After 8 turns the dice tile sotrage is gone and now we play with the other storage.
